Declared Dead, 80-Year-Old Man Breathes Minutes Before Postmortem At Rewa Hospital; Rushed To ICU · freepressjournal.in

An 80-year-old man named Girja Prasad was very sick in a hospital in Rewa.

Hospital records incorrectly said that he had died.

Before doctors could perform a postmortem examination, his family noticed that he was breathing.

Hospital workers quickly took him back to the intensive care unit.

He was given emergency treatment and placed on a ventilator.

A medical student had earlier examined him and believed he was dead.

Officials are investigating how this unusual mistake happened.

The hospital and local authorities are gathering more information.

Quotes

Narendra Kumar Suryavanshi

Rewa Collector who described the examination error and the patient's condition.

“An MBBS Part I student examined the patient and found him dead, but later he was found alive. Currently, he is undergoing treatment and is on a ventilator.”
